The Evolution of Dice Games in the Digital Age

Historically, dice games such as craps and Sic Bo have been cornerstones of gambling culture worldwide. Their tactile appeal and straightforward rules provided both entertainment and social interaction. Transitioning into the digital realm, developers faced the challenge of preserving these elements while leveraging technology to improve transparency and variability.

Modern online dice games now incorporate randomized algorithms governed by cryptographic protocols, ensuring that outcomes are both fair and verifiable. This approach has been critical for building trust among players in an environment where physical randomness sources are unfeasible. Notably, many platforms have adopted blockchain underpinning, providing transparent audibility of game results.

The Mechanics and Appeal of Online Dice Games

Central to the success of digital dice games is their intuitive mechanics paired with innovative user experiences. Many titles, such as the popular “Plinko” style games, emulate physical drop moulds where a ball or token navigates a series of pegs, ultimately landing in a slot representing the outcome. These games often feature simple interfaces but layered with enticing visual effects and adjustable odds, catering to a broad spectrum of players.

Industry Insights: Data and Fairness in Online Dice Gaming

Feature Implementation Player Benefit
Cryptographic RNG Ensures outcomes are unpredictable and tamper-proof Trust in game fairness
Provably Fair Protocols Allow players to verify game results post-play Enhanced transparency
Adaptive User Interface Personalised controls and visual feedback Increased engagement
Data Analytics Track player behaviour to optimize game design Better player retention and satisfaction
